kd树(k-dimensional树的简称),是一种分割k维数据空间的数据结构,主要... 一、Kd-tree其实KDTree就是二叉查找树(Binary Search Tree,BST)的变种。二叉查找树的性质如下:1)若它的左子树不为空,则左子树上所...
kd树(k-dimensional树的简称),是一种分割k维数据空间的数据结构,主要... 一、Kd-tree其实KDTree就是二叉查找树(Binary Search Tree,BST)的变种。二叉查找树的性质如下:1)若它的左子树不为空,则左子树上所...
KD-Tree 开源实现以及 OpenCV KD-Tree 使用
KD-Tree,又称(k-dimensional tree),是一种基于二叉树的数据结构。它可以用来高效地处理多维空间搜索问题,例如最近邻搜索(nearest neighbor search)和范围搜索(range search)等。
回溯到某个节点,比较该节点和目标节点之间的距离时并不是计算欧氏距离(其实使用欧氏距离也可以),而是在当前分割维度上的数据之差,这是因为多维数据进行二分查找分割时,使用的是平行于某个坐标轴的超平面,(1...
kd-tree简介 Kd-Tree(K-dimensional tree),是一种高维索引树形数据结构,经常使用于在大规模的高维数据空间进行最近邻查找,比如图像检索和识别中的高维图像特征向量的K近邻查找与匹配(查找与所给数据最接近的k...
本文介绍一种用于高维空间中的快速最近邻和近似最近邻查找技术——Kd- Tree(Kd树)。Kd-Tree,即K-dimensional tree,是一种高维索引树形数据结构,常用于在大规模的高维数据空间进行最近邻查找(Nearest Neighbor)和...
基于密度的带噪声应用程序空间聚类(DBSCAN) 基于Kd-tree最近邻居搜索的快速dbscan算法调用方式: double eps = 0.02 ; // radius of searchingint minPts = 1 ; // minimus points numberDbscan< Clusterable> ...
基于KD-Tree实现的近似查询处理AQP问题python源码(课程大作业).zip基于KD-Tree实现的近似查询处理AQP问题python源码(课程大作业).zip基于KD-Tree实现的近似查询处理AQP问题python源码(课程大作业).zip基于KD-Tree...
文章目录KNN算法的模型提升KD-Treekd树是什么kd树的原理1.树的建立;2.最近邻域搜索(Nearest-Neighbor Lookup)3.构造方法4.案例分析4.1 树结构的建立4.2 最近领域的搜索4.2.1 查找点(2.1,3.1)4.2.2 查找点(2,4.5)5...
KD树CPP 该程序包使用Rcpp程序包来实现最近邻居算法。
为了进一步提高效率,Steven Michael 开发的 kd-tree 工具http://www.mathworks.com/matlabcentral/fileexchange/loadFile.do?objectId=7030&objectType=file用于有效识别范围内的点。 对于大型数据集,此代码可以...
PCL学习三:KD-Tree & Octree
树CG.ZJU项目基于“图形硬件上的实时KD-树构建”,在OpenCL上实现GPU kd-树构建(Kun Zhou等) 来源:hpRayTracing 感谢BlanGeek
本文介绍了能够改进【KNN分类】算法效率的数据结构:kd-tree
kdtree(kd-树)的mex库,它允许最近邻域,k最近邻域,范围等查询 kd-tree的简约实现。该实现既可以通过MEX调用在MATLAB内部使用,也可以直接从C / C ++程序中作为独立工具使用。网站上的图像已使用“ fulltest.m”...
title : KD-Tree date : 2022-4-7 tags : ACM,数据结构 author : Linno K-D tree K-D树是在k维欧几里得空间中组织点的数据结构。在算法竞赛中,K-D树往往用于在二维平面内的信息检索。具体应用如:多维键值搜索...
本篇主要介绍一个用python实现kd-tree的代码,以及围绕代码实现的kd-tree原理。期望能够为读者打开另一个视角,看待kd-tree的好处。
本文采用的编程环境为MATLAB2022,文章末尾含ICP和icp与kd-tree相结合的核心代码即:放置的是函数文件,没有方式.m文件。 来源于大二期末大作业,做的一般,希望能够帮助到你。(通过latex生成的论文)
kd-夏普这是一个非常快的纯 C# kd-tree,没有依赖项。 它还附带一个示例应用程序,您可以在其中处理数字并执行一些最近邻查询。 这是Java kd-tree 的 C# 端口: : 由于 Google Code 已删除新项目的“下载”,临时...
标签: 点云处理
k近邻查询算法是查询大规模空间数据的常用算法之一,使用Kd-Tree先构建大规模空间数据的索引,然后对搜索空间进行层次划分,再进行k近邻查询,能保证搜索的效率.但是,传统的Kd-Tree构建有两个缺点:使用测试数据点...
网站上的图片带有“ fulltest.m”字样此实现提供以下功能: - kdtree_build: kd 树构造 O( n log^2(n) ) - kdtree_delete:释放由 kdtree 分配的内存- kdtree_nearest_neighbor:最近邻查询(针对一个或多个点) - ...
标签: kd-tree
Kd-Tree算法原理和开源实现代码 本文介绍一种用于高维空间中的快速最近邻和近似最近邻...Kd-Tree,即K-dimensional tree,是一种高维索引树形数据结构,常用于在大规模的高维数据空间进行最近邻查找(Nearest Nei...
kd 近邻查找. 一般用在图像拼接等领域